WebJan 23, 2024 · There are no specific tax incentives in Sweden for corporations. However, some generally applicable regimes exist. For example, Sweden has an accruals reserve regime. The accruals reserve regime allows for a tax-deductible appropriation for corporations of 25% of the taxable profit before appropriation to a reserve.

WebJan 1, 2007 · The Swedish VAT system is harmonised with the European Union (EU) rules. The general VAT rate of 25% is chargeable on most goods and services. Reduced rates apply to a few goods and services, such as foodstuffs, restaurant meals, and non or low alcoholic drinks (12%), as well as to transport of passengers (6%). WebSweden's carbon tax Taxes in Sweden Each year, the Swedish Tax Agency publishes Taxes in Sweden. The purpose of the statistical yearbook is to present an overview of the Swedish tax system as well as up-to-date statistics on relevant aspects of taxation.
